Why food is important to the culture?
Food is an important part of every culture for a variety of reasons. For many cultures, food is a way to connect with their ancestors and maintain their traditions. Food is also a way to show hospitality, and it is often seen as a symbol of love. Trying new foods is a great way to learn about other cultures and connect with the people who live there. What is a Virtual Tour?
A virtual tour is a simulated three-dimensional environment that can be explored online. It is generated from a set of photographs or videos, and often includes hotspots that allow the user to navigate between different Views. Virtual tours are used in a variety of fields, including real estate, education, tourism, and entertainment. They offer an immersive experience that can be incredibly helpful in making decisions or learning about a new place.

Dance – Plays a Big Part in Culture
Dance is a significant part of many cultures around the world. It is often used for ceremonial purposes, as a form of entertainment, or to tell a story.
Dance can be performed by individuals or groups, and it usually involves music. There are many different kinds of dance, and some famous dance festivals include Carnival in Brazil.
Types of Popular Dance Around the World:
- Salsa: Originally from Cuba, salsa is now popular all over Latin America and the Caribbean.
- Hula: A traditional dance from Hawaii, hula is usually performed to Hawaiian music.
- Bollywood: This type of dance originates from India and is often featured in Bollywood movies.
- Ballet: A classical dance form that originated in Italy, ballet is now performed all over the world.
As you can see, there are many different types of dance from all over the globe. Each culture has its own unique style of dance that reflects its history and traditions.
About Carnival in Brazil:
Carnival is a festival that takes place before Lent every year. It is a time when people dress up in costumes and masks, and dance in the streets. Carnival is celebrated all over the world, but it is especially famous in Brazil.
